Male locator part drawing from Eaton (model -4, drawing CPS-1335-T-1-19). I’ve got a couple details here—Detail A shows the side profile with the .800 head and .249 diameter shank, while Detail B covers the 8-32 thru-tap. It’s a precise mechanical piece meant to be made from A2 steel and hardened to Rc 46-50. All the dimensions are in inches, with tight tolerances like .005 on the three-place decimals. There’s also some specific finish notes per ISO 1302 and concentricity specs.The dwg file is from an older version of AutoCAD so it should open in pretty much anything.
